What is your returns policy?
You have the legal right to cancel your order within 14 calendar days of receiving your items. After notifying us via the return request form, you have a further 14 days to send the goods back to us. This complies with the UK Consumer Contracts (Information, Cancellation and Additional Charges) Regulations 2013.

What are my rights under UK law?
Under the Consumer Rights Act 2015, you have the right to receive goods that are as described, of satisfactory quality, and fit for purpose. If goods are faulty or not as described, you’re entitled to a repair, replacement, or refund. Our returns policy is designed to fully comply with these legal rights.
